Tremont, MS is a small community located in Itawamba County. Although it is home to a small population, there are many religious congregations that call Tremont their home. These churches provide services for local people of all ages and backgrounds, fostering an environment of caring and fellowship. Many of the churches offer Sunday school classes, midweek Bible studies and prayer meetings for those who seek spiritual guidance or just want to deepen their faith. Additionally, some have organized outreach programs that are aimed at helping those in need in the area. All in all, these churches provide a sense of unity and security to Tremont's citizens and help make it a better place for everyone.

44.3% of the people in Tremont are religious:
- 24.2% are Baptist
- 0.0% are Episcopalian
- 0.3% are Catholic
- 0.0% are Lutheran
- 11.7% are Methodist
- 1.6% are Pentecostal
- 0.0% are Presbyterian
- 0.7%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 5.9% are another Christian faith
- 0.0% are Judaism
- 0.0% are an eastern faith
- 0.0% affilitates with Islam
